Antipsychotic drug-induced movement disorders

Summary
Diagnosing drug-induced movement disorders requires a high suspicion for offending medications, including past prescriptions and those from family. Antipsychotics and dopamine blockers are primary culprits, presenting acute and tardive motor complications.
Area of Science:
- Neurology
- Pharmacology
Background:
- Abnormal involuntary movement (AIM) disorders can stem from various medications.
- A high index of suspicion is crucial for early diagnosis of drug-induced movement disorders.
Purpose of the Study:
- To review the spectrum of drug-induced movement disorders.
- To highlight the central role of antipsychotics and dopamine receptor blockers.
Main Methods:
- Review of literature on drug-induced movement disorders.
- Focus on acute and tardive motor complications of antipsychotics.
- Brief coverage of other drug classes in table format.
Main Results:
- Antipsychotic drugs and dopamine receptor blockers are major causes of drug-induced movement disorders.
- These agents can lead to various acute and tardive motor complications.
- Other medications like antidepressants and lithium can also induce movement disorders.
Conclusions:
- Early identification of drug-induced movement disorders is vital.
- Thorough medication history, including past and potential exposures, is essential.
- Antipsychotics are key agents to consider in drug-induced movement disorders.
